The rear seemed worn a little more on one side then the other when I started, so I only got two sessions out of the one side, then flipped it to use the other.
From what some of our fellow riders were saying, the track at Jennings is a significant contributor to tires wearing quickly. I rode on three different tires when I was there and all three were done by the end of the day. I believe you'll get much better wear out of them at our Northern tracks.

Yep Jennings will use up tires at a 2-2.5:1 ratio compared to some of the Northern tracks.
